Practical information — Stadtfest 1175 Years Drensteinfurt
Getting There
By car: A1 exit Münster-Hiltrup or Ascheberg, then B58 to Drensteinfurt. Parking in downtown parking garages and side streets. By train: Drensteinfurt station (RB89 Hamm–Münster), short walk to the city center.

Stadtfest Drensteinfurt — the Anniversary Year 2026
In 2026, the Münsterland town of Drensteinfurt celebrates its 1175th anniversary — a remarkable date, tracing back to its first documented mention in 851. The highlight of the festivities is the two-day Stadtfest on September 12th and 13th, 2026, which opens the city center to residents and guests from the Münsterland region. The motto: „An Anniversary that Connects“.

Accompanying Program 2026
Anniversary Book
In September 2026, an anniversary book will be published for the Stadtfest, documenting the town's history “from its historical beginnings to the present day” — a lasting legacy for the next generation.
Anniversary Logo
The anniversary logo was designed in 2025 through a public design competition by Drensteinfurt resident Iris Wältermann. It will be featured on official correspondence, event posters, and merchandise.

Drensteinfurt in the Warendorf District
Drensteinfurt is located in the southern Münsterland region, between Hamm and Münster, and belongs to the Warendorf district. With nearly 17,000 inhabitants, the town is a typical medium-sized Münsterland town — characterized by agriculture, medium-sized businesses, and a rich club landscape. The historical first mention in 851 makes Drensteinfurt one of the oldest documented settlements in the region — the 1175th anniversary in 2026 is accordingly a historical highlight.
